Yep, the 1864 Highlanders are nothing short of brilliant.  I use them exclusively.  Square cut corners and no numerals so you have to do a little math.  They're a slightly cream coloured base, and have a patina on the back.  Really lovely card.  Heavy quality stock and beautifully finished.  I can't recommend them enough!
